객체의 속성을 탐색하는 방법은 다음과 같습니다. 1. "v-for="(val,key,i) in obj" 구문을 사용하여 v-for 명령어를 사용하여 객체의 키와 값을 탐색합니다. "; 2. Object.keys( )를 사용하여 객체의 키와 값을 탐색합니다. 구문 "Object.keys(ob).forEach(key=>{...}"; 3. 키를 탐색합니다. "for...in" 루프를 통해 객체의 값, 구문 "for( let key in obj){...}".
이 튜토리얼의 운영 환경: windows7 시스템 , vue3 버전, DELL G3 컴퓨터입니다.
최근 객체 관련 지식에 대한 심층적인 연구를 통해 객체 순회는 주로 두 가지 상황이 있다는 것을 알았습니다. 하나는 페이지 내에서 순회하는 것이고, 다른 하나는 페이지에서 순회하는 것입니다. 이제 이 두 가지 상황에서 객체의 키와 값을 얻기 위해 객체를 순회하겠습니다.
변수 정의
obj:object={a:1,b:2,c:3};//用于在页面中调用
v-for를 사용하여 페이지에 있는 개체의 키와 값을 순회
<div> <h1> 获取对象的key和value </h1> <p>key:{{key}}-----value:{{value}}</p> </div>
효과 달성
객체 변수 정의
objNum:object={1:'a',2:'b',3:'c'};
방법 1: Object.keys() 메서드를 사용하여 객체의 키와 값을 순회합니다
//实现思路:通过 Object.keys()对象方法将对象的key转化为一个数组,再通过forEach遍历出数组的值,再通过[key]去获取对象的value值。 Object.keys(this.objNum).forEach(key=>{ console.log('key:',key,'value:',this.objNum[key]); }
방법 1 효과 달성:
방법 2: for in 루프를 통해 객체의 키와 값을 탐색
for(let key in this.objNum){ //for循环let key是对象里面的键,再通过,[]的形式this.objNum[item]去获取对象的value值 console.log('key',key); console.log('value',this.objNum[key ]); }
효과를 달성하기 위한 방법 2:
[관련 권장 사항: vuejs 동영상 튜토리얼, 웹 프론트엔드 개발]
위 내용은 Vue에서 객체 속성을 탐색하는 방법은 무엇입니까?의 상세 내용입니다. 자세한 내용은 PHP 중국어 웹사이트의 기타 관련 기사를 참조하세요!